Abstract

In this survey of approaches to Development Communication (DC) theposition is taken that DC, like development itself, should be regarded andstudied as part of culture. A cultural perspective is particularly suited torevisit basic DC, communication and cultural concepts that have beenobfuscated. Each of these concepts can only be understood within aparticular discourse, a framewotk of meaning-producing and sensemaking, and here the cultural framing predominates. "Oldn and une~paradigms of DC are compared and relevant policy approaches aresurveyed. The main section deals with local knowledge and culturalcontexts, and the various functions within a development situation as theyrelate to communication. In conclusion the importance of "culturaltranslationn which is regarded as essential to effective DC, is highlighted.
